Scouting report: Baltimore Blast vs. Chicago Riot

Chicago Riot (4-14) at Baltimore Blast (14-3)

When: Friday, 7:35 p.m.

Where: 1st Mariner Arena

Video: B2TV.com

Outlook: Winners of eight straight games with three remaining in the regular season, the Blast can lock up first place in the Major Indoor Soccer League with a win over the last-place Riot. On Sunday in Chicago, the Blast needed an overtime goal from Max Ferdinand to get past the Riot, 16-13. The Blast will have a special pre-game ceremony for Baltimore native Giuliano Celenza, who announced earlier in the week that he was retiring after the season. Celenza, an 11-year veteran who played at Archbishop Curley and UMBC, ranks fourth all time in the franchise with 424 points. Midfielder Patrick Healey leads the Blast in scoring with 45 points, while Chicago's Bato Radonic has a team-high 41 points. The Blast has won three of four meetings against the Riot this season.
